Possible Causes of HVAC Discharge Line Issues

One common cause of HVAC discharge line problems is blockages from dirt, mold, or algae buildup. Over time, moisture and debris can accumulate inside the pipe, leading to clogs that prevent proper drainage. This can cause water to back up and leak, resulting in water damage and increased energy costs.

Another frequent cause is damage or corrosion to the discharge line itself. Exposure to the elements, corrosion over the years, or accidental impacts can compromise the integrity of the pipe. When the line becomes cracked or broken, it can no longer carry condensate away efficiently, leading to leaks and potential water damage within your property.

What are the signs of a faulty HVAC discharge line?

If you notice water leaks around your HVAC unit, increased humidity indoors, or mold growth near the system, these could indicate a discharge line issue. Unusual noises or poor cooling efficiency can also be warning signs that require professional inspection.

Can a clogged discharge line cause water damage?

Yes, a clog can cause condensate to back up and leak onto floors, walls, or electrical components, leading to water damage and potential mold growth. Addressing clogs promptly can prevent costly repairs.
